48 years ago this August marks my first practice as a football player for the famed Meridian, Mississippi High School Wildcats. After almost a half century, I still remember the fragrance of freshly cut dew-covered grass juxtaposed against the pungent odor of skin balm and the human stink of a sweaty locker room. 1966 was the first year of our newly appointed head coach, Bob Tyler, from a small town in north Mississippi. My initial thought and first reading of him was a Meridian Star news article in which he was quoted as saying he believed in maintaining a high level of physical conditioning. I immediately knew that meant we would be running our butts off. And we did. Our first August practice was everything I expected, and much more. We practiced twice a day, sometimes three times a day, first in shorts and then in full pads. Temperatures approached 100 degrees, with 100 percent humidity. Prayers for a quenching rain usually went unanswered. Coach Tyler kept some of the existing assistants such as Jerry Foshee and the late Earl Morgan, and brought in new ones, including Charles Garrett and Robert Turnage. Charles McComb, Jim Redgate, Don Evans, and Doug Marshal were also assistants under Tyler. August, 1966, practices under Coach Tyler and staff seemed unique, even from the beginning.…
